6.4 拜占庭容错 (BFT) 简介 6.4 拜占庭容错 (BFT) 简介 在分布式系统,尤其是分布式数据库中,数据的完整性、可用性和一致性至关重要。传统的故障模型,如崩溃故障(Crash Fault)或遗漏故障(Omission Fault),假设节点要么正常工作,要么停止响应。然而,在更复杂的网络环境中,节点可能出现任意行为,包括发送错误消息、篡改数据、伪装身份甚至恶意攻击。这种更高级别的故障被称为“拜占庭故障”(Byzantine Fault)。为了在这种最恶劣的环境下保证系统正确运行,就需要引入“拜占庭容错”(Byzantine Fault Tolerance,BFT)机制。 6.4.